- Original Bernard (18th Feb 2022 - 13:19:37)

As recently as the mid-1990s, average house prices in the UK were four times average salaries. Average UK house prices are now ten times average salaries and, in the South East, that goes up to roughly fifteen times.

People with mortgages in the 1980s also benefited from mortgage interest relief at source (MIRAS), a tax break which was a real bonus.

Average buyer deposits, required by mortgage providers, are also now proportionately higher.

Housing stock has not kept up with population growth. Extended life expectancy has also slowed the turnover of houses for sale (I'm not bemoaning extended life, by the way!)

This is the reason young people can't buy a house, not because they bought a gadget. They can do three jobs, like OAP and still not have a hope of buying somewhere.
